The positioning of an infant prior to the repair of a myelomeningocele would focus on protecting the sac and preventing postural deformities. The baby should be placed in the prone position with a towel roll between the legs to maintain hip abduction and counteract hip subluxation, and another small roll to maintain a neutral foot position.

The toxic levels for lithium carbonate are close to the therapeutic levels. Signs of toxicity include fine hand tremor, polyuria, mild thirst, nausea, general discomfort, diarrhea, vomiting, drowsiness, muscular weakness, lack of coordination, ataxia, giddiness, tinnitus, and blurred vision.
